“SECUSIZAR MIPRACIÓN” Código de respuesta

SECELIZAR Generar la migración

npx sequelize-cli migration:generate --name add-title-post-table
Obedient Oyster

Squelize-cli crea una migración vacía

 npx sequelize-cli migration:create --name your_migration_name
Elegant Earthworm

migrar secuencias de DB

// with sequelize-cli installed run
// create db
npx sequelize-cli db:create
// drop db
npx sequelize-cli db:drop
// migrate db
npx sequelize-cli db:migrate
// run all seeds
npx sequelize-cli db:seed:all
Eric Cruz

Secuestrar el valor predeterminado de la migración

queryInterface.addColumn('OrderBackups', 'my_column', {
  type: Sequelize.INTEGER,
  defaultValue: 0
})
DevPedrada

SECELIZAR MIMENTA ADD COLUMN

module.exports = {
    up: (queryInterface, Sequelize) => {
        return queryInterface.sequelize.transaction((t) => {
            return Promise.all([
                queryInterface.addColumn('table_name', 'field_one_name', {
                    type: Sequelize.STRING
                }, { transaction: t }),
                queryInterface.addColumn('table_name', 'field_two_name', {
                    type: Sequelize.STRING,
                }, { transaction: t })
            ])
        })
    },

    down: (queryInterface, Sequelize) => {
        return queryInterface.sequelize.transaction((t) => {
            return Promise.all([
                queryInterface.removeColumn('table_name', 'field_one_name', { transaction: t }),
                queryInterface.removeColumn('table_name', 'field_two_name', { transaction: t })
            ])
        })
    }
};
Jeff Le

SECUSIZAR MIPRACIÓN

npx sequelize-cli migration:generate --name migration-skeleton
ayman benali

Respuestas similares a “SECUSIZAR MIPRACIÓN”

Preguntas similares a “SECUSIZAR MIPRACIÓN”

Explore las respuestas de código populares por idioma

Explorar otros lenguajes de código